True Or False: The Declaration of Independence was written during the meeting of the First Continental Congress

History
2 answers:
WARRIOR [948]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

This statement is False.

Explanation:

The Declaration of Independence was adopted by the Second Continental Congress in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, on July 4, 1776.

How and why did reconstruction end?
Anvisha [2.4K]

Answer:

The Compromise of 1876 effectively ended the Reconstruction era. Southern Democrats' promises to protect civil and political rights of blacks were not kept, and the end of federal interference in southern affairs led to widespread disenfranchisement of blacks voters
